Roll Your Own Custom Mousepad With A Desk Pad And Wrapping Paper

If your workspace feels a little bland, you can liven it up with a completely customisable desk pad that works great with your mouse.

Aly at A Little Tipsy came up with this clever idea. All you need is a cheap transparent desk pad, some spray adhesive and the wallpaper of your choice. Just spray a little adhesive to the bottom of the pad, carefully roll the wallpaper on so it’s visible on the other side through the pad, and trim the corners with a Stanley knife. If you want to get really personal, you could do the same thing with a photo collage, newspaper clippings, or anything other printed materials. Once it’s dry, you’ll have a functional and personal accent for your desk.

A quick word of caution if you live in a warm climate. Gregory Han at Apartment Therapy found that the paper on his custom desk pad started to curl during the summer due to heat, but he managed to fix this by adding a layer of cork drawer liner to the bottom for support.
